Students and geologists at Syracuse University grilled steaks over lava. No big deal.

Part stunt, part educational demo for the school's Lava Project, this literally might be the fastest way to cook a T-bone. (The four cuts immediately start sizzling once the liquid hot magma flows beneath them.)

You definitely don't need to be a science nerd (or Austin Powers fan) like me to enjoy the video. It's a killer stunt, especially once the flames really start kicking up (around 2:41) and the grill grates are loaded up with salmon filets and hot dogs. If you make it through the entire video, you'll be rewarded: One of the scientists sears a steak by dunking it in the molten lava!
